About C Powell

C Powell is a scholar working on Endocrinology, Food Science, Infectious Diseases, Immunology and Ecology, having authored 9 papers that have together received 431 indexed citations. Recurring topics across this work include Salmonella and Campylobacter epidemiology (6 papers), Escherichia coli research studies (5 papers), Viral gastroenteritis research and epidemiology (4 papers), Bacteriophages and microbial interactions (2 papers), Immune responses and vaccinations (1 paper), Vaccine Coverage and Hesitancy (1 paper), Virology and Viral Diseases (1 paper) and Mosquito-borne diseases and control (1 paper). The work is most often cited by research in Endocrinology (234 citations), Infectious Diseases (232 citations), Food Science (154 citations), Health (35 citations) and Molecular Medicine (17 citations). C Powell has collaborated with scholars based in United States. Frequent co-authors include Samuel B. Formal, Dennis J. Kopecko, L. S. Baron, O. Washington, Antoinette B. Hartman, Richard A. Finkelstein, Clyde Schultz, Kenneth H. Eckels, Edwin V. Oaks and Emmett B. Swint. Their work appears in journals such as Infection and Immunity, Research in Microbiology, Journal of Bacteriology, Vaccine and PubMed.
